In recent years, the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) has significantly tightened its supervision over Non-Banking Financial Companies (NBFCs). Today, an NBFC audit is no longer a routine checklist — it is a deep evaluation of your governance, financial health, risk controls, and regulatory discipline.

If your NBFC isn’t prepared, even a small oversight can lead to penalties, reputational loss, or operational restrictions.

Key Areas Every NBFC Must Strengthen

1. Strong KYC & AML Framework

With rising fraud and money laundering risks, RBI expects NBFCs to maintain:

  • Proper customer verification

  • Ongoing monitoring

  • Updated AML policies

  • Suspicious Transaction Reporting (STR)

  • Periodic internal reviews

A weak KYC/AML structure is one of the quickest ways to trigger regulatory scrutiny.


2. Robust Credit & Risk Management System

Auditors closely examine:

  • Credit appraisal methods

  • Risk scoring

  • Loan exposure tracking

  • NPA identification

  • Recovery processes

NBFCs must adopt tech-driven risk models and ensure transparency in lending decisions.


3. Strong Internal Audits & Documentation

Internal audits should not be a one-time exercise. Your documentation must include:

  • Policy reviews

  • Transaction trails

  • Loan files

  • Board meeting minutes

  • Compliance records

Incomplete documentation is one of the biggest red flags during audits.


4. Accurate & Timely RBI/FIU Reporting

RBI expects NBFCs to submit:

  • Returns

  • Compliance statements

  • KYC/AML reports

  • FIU filings

Any delay or mismatch can reflect poorly on your compliance culture.


5. Transparent Customer Communication

Customer protection is a major regulatory priority. Ensure:

  • Clear loan terms

  • Transparent charges

  • Grievance redressal mechanisms

  • Proper disclosure practices

A lack of transparency not only affects audits—but also customer trust.
